Remove members from a marketing effort

  1. From an activated marketing effort, select the Remove members task. The Remove members screen appears.

  2. In the Exclusion file field, select the UMC (Updated Mail Count) file.

    The UMC file must be in .csv format and must contain a column for finder numbers.

  3. If the UMC file contains field names in the first row, select First row of the file contains field names.

  4. In the Finder number field, select the field name for the Finder number column in the UMC file. Records with invalid finder numbers are saved to an exception file.

  5. To create a constituent selection that includes the records removed from the marketing effort segments, select Create selection from results. The Selection name field displays the default name for the selection. If a selection with the same name already exists, you can select Overwrite existing selection to overwrite the records in the existing selection.

  6. You can select the Preview tab to view a sample of the data included in the UMC file.
